In the small town of Harrellsville, North Carolina, nestled in the northeastern part of the state, lies a community that is no stranger to the impact of war on its residents. With a population of just over 400 people, Harrellsville may seem like a quiet and peaceful place, but for many veterans living in the area, the scars of war still linger in the form of post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D).

PTSD is a mental health condition that can develop in people who have experienced or witnessed a traumatic event, such as combat. For veterans, the effects of PTSD can be debilitating, affecting their daily lives and relationships with loved ones. In Harrellsville, where many residents have served in the military, the prevalence of PTSD is a stark reality that cannot be ignored.

The small town of Harrellsville may not have the resources or infrastructure of larger cities to address the needs of veterans suffering from PTSD, but the tight-knit community has come together to support and care for those who have served their country. Local organizations and support groups provide a safe space for veterans to share their experiences and seek help for their mental health struggles.
